Q3 Planning Note — Revised Commission Scheme

Sales leads: the Merrow & Tate commission plan changes 1 July. Base rate drops to 6%; accelerator kicks in at 110% of quota, paying 12% on overage. Multi-year deals earn a 1.5x first-year multiplier. Clawbacks now apply to churn within six months. No exceptions without VP sign-off. Communicate to reps after the all-hands, not before. Quota letters issue next week. The scheme supports the direction set out below.

management briefing: Only 33 of the 205 pilot accounts renewed Kasath, so a churn review is set for October 17. Weniusek Logistics is in early talks to buy Holethax Freight for about $345.6 million.

## Tuning

The receipt mailer (Almsgate) batches donation receipts and sends through the Thornquay relay. On-call: if the queue backs up, resist the urge to crank batch size — the relay rate-limits per connection, and bigger batches just mean bigger retries. Scale worker count first, then shorten the flush interval. Dedupe window must stay longer than the retry horizon or donors get duplicate receipts, which generates tickets. All knobs live in one place and are read at worker start. Current production values follow.

tuning table, kajop-yafof:
QUOTAS = {
    "wenath": 10,
    "ulaael": 5,
}

## Configuration

Heads up, support folks: Quartermill's read-replica lag alarm is driven entirely by the env file on the monitor box, so if alerts look weird, check there first. REPLICA_LAG_THRESHOLD_MS controls when we page (default 4000), and REPLICA_POLL_INTERVAL sets how often the checker runs. Don't crank the threshold up just to quiet a noisy night — loop in the Danbrook on-call instead. The checker also needs to authenticate against the Fennet metrics gateway, which is where the secret comes in. Right below this comment, add:

secret setting of tajof-bahif: COURIER_KEY3=65d

MEMO — Tender 44, Brackwell Fabrication

Sealed bids for the Oxhollow refit close Monday, 10:00. Our envelope is ready in the Dunmere office safe. It must reach the Brackwell tender desk unopened; no copies, no photographs. Use Greyline Express only — their rider knows the drill. Do not discuss contents with anyone outside the bid team. The confidential courier hand-over instruction is appended directly below.

courier memo of bawef-kaguf: the briion quenox courier leaves the tamdor aldius joreth belion julir joreth wenix pelath ledger at gate 7145 under passcode 571533